Sharpak Aylesham is a manufacturer of thermoformed plastic packaging for use in the Fresh Produce and Food Service divisions. Established in 1968, the site has significantly grown in recent years and aims to be the first choice for rigid plastic packaging solutions through our reliability, efficiency, and innovation as a manufacturer of sustainable packaging on a local and global platform.

Role Purpose:

The purpose of the role is to assist the warehouse Team Leaders and Managers to ensure the smooth running of all warehouse duties, loading or unloading of trailers, full pallet and case picking, receiving stock, cleaning and cycle counts. Working both alone and as part of a team, this role is a combination of using mechanical handling equipment and manual handling.

Shifts Available: 10pm to 6am Monday to Friday

Key Responsibilities:

  • Responsibility for location of stock receipts into the warehouse after ensuring that the paperwork and goods are correct, raising any discrepancies to the Team Leaders and Managers.
  • Responsibility for picking goods from stock as and when required as directed by the Team Leaders or Managers.
  • Operation of mechanical handling equipment (Counterbalance, Pivot, Reach and Pedestrian pallet trucks) to move pallets around the warehouse in order to meet business needs.
  • To ensure that goods are loaded and unloaded as directed by the Team Leader or Manager ensuring that goods are correct and not damaged.
  • To perform stock movements as required in accordance with the Company’s procedures.
  • Full adherence to health and safety policy and procedures at all times, reporting any broken, defective or faulty equipment to a manager to ensure the safety of all staff.

The ideal candidate will have counterbalance or pivot forklift truck experience and warehousing/manufacturing experience, although full training will be provided.
